    Evolution of the RDS

    First developed in 1990-91

    Two stage system for separation of

    coarse and fine fractions, developed

    in collaboration with NEERI.

    Envirotech introduced the RDS

    almost 4 years before RSPM was

    included in the Ambient Air Quality

    Standards in India.

    Initially introduced as APM451 andlater upgraded to APM460.

    Today Envirotech produces three

    variants of the RDS:

    APM460BL

    APM460NL

    APM460NLDX

    Envirotech takes the lead

    in developing an IndigenousPM2.5 Sampler

    Envirotech Introduced the APM550 FineParticle Sampler in 1999-2000. Early usersinclude:

    Research & Academic Institutes like:

    Jadavpur University & Bose Institute

    NEERI

    IITs Kanpur, Mumbai, Roorkee

    ITRC

    PollutionC

    ontrol Boards: West Bengal

    Maharashtra

    Uttar Pradesh

    Orissa

    With more than 100 instruments in the field

    almost ALL the PM2.5 data from India isbased on the Envirotech APM 550 Sampler.

    The APM 550MFC is an upgraded model of thefield proven APM 550.

    PM2.5 Sampler

    Why Mass Flow Measurement

    Calibration of FLOW SENSOR not

    dependent on Pressure and

    Temperature.

    This implies that air volume

    measurement becomes more

    reliable.

    Air Volume still to be reportedin VOLUMETRIC Units

    This implies that measured air

    volume has to be corrected based

    on prevailing ambient airtemperature and pressure.

    Measurement of Gaseous

    Pollutants

    Choices for Wet Chemical Methods

    Pollutants that can be easily monitored:

    SO2 West & Gaeke method

    Nox Sodium-Arsenite method

    NH3 Indophenol blue method

    Ozone

    Choices of hardware:

    APM411 Attachment with RDS

    APM411TE Attachment with RDS

    APM433 Independent Gaseous Sampler
